I'm currently looking for a technical writer in the Toronto area, initially probably a 3 month gig, but would likely become full time after June.

 

Short description:

The Technical Writer will work on an effort involving the documentation of requirements for financial database products and related systems that are primarily used in financial management activities for the client. The individual will produce physical as well as logical design requirements. Activities will include:

1. Facilitating an understanding for product managers and executives to help them quickly assess impact of any planned technology initiatives.

2. Establishment of a Go-To repository for technical team members to use.

3. Offering expertise and practical assistance in the investigation, evaluation and interpretation of data.

4. Performing the methodical investigation, analysis and documentation of business functions and processes.

 

 

Job Requirements

 

The ideal candidate will have a strong system analysis background and proven experience in the following areas:

• Previous experience with Mega modeling tool is preferred but not required

• Good understanding of and experience with financial systems

• Solid experience producing physical and logical design requirements

• Strong documentation skills

• Business Analysis background

• Experience working with global teams

Ability and willingness to work non-traditional business hours to accommodate communication with team members from abroad.
